While many travelers prefer the convenience of tour groups, guides, and buses, this can be an impersonal approach to discovering a new destination. Often those who invest the extra time and energy to explore on their own, find many more memorable experiences.
So, to help guests gain a richer and more gratifying travel experience while visiting Oahu’s fabled North Shore, Turtle Bay offers an Insider’s TOP 10 Play List: a tip sheet provided by North Shore Luminaries about their favorite ways to play along one of the world’s most storied coastlines. Insider’s Play Lists will include favorite adventures, attractions, activities, events, places to eat, beaches, surf spots and ocean outings and the authors, who live “the North Shore life” to the fullest, will range from legendary surf icons and artists to resort ambassadors and employees. RANDY RARICK > Surfing Icon
Randy's Top 10 Play List in the series was authored by Randy Rarick who has lived on the North Shore for the past 40 years. Ever since arriving here, he has lived “The Life” of surfing the waves at Sunset from 1 to15 feet, building surfboards in the shaping bay in the back of his garage, and running the biggest sporting event on the North Shore, The Vans Triple Crown of Surfing.
